The New York Islanders managed to climb back from two two-goal deficits in Toronto on Monday night and win in the final minute of overtime on a gorgeous John Tavares goal. The Islanders captain – also the NHL’s leading scorer – took the puck from a teammate at center ice and managed to skate around the Leafs’ defense before potting the game’s winning goal past Jonathan Bernier.
It was a fantastic individual effort from Tavares and a great sendoff for his parents, who were in attendance at the Air Canada Centre.
